Hey guys,

Following my own experience of building DIY U87 microphones and various other pieces of gear, I've decided to offer a complete solution to help beginners get started with DIY audio without the need to scavenge for parts or read through endless forum posts in order to build a great sounding piece of gear with your own hands.

The kits will include all the necessary parts to complete the mic from A to Z with a detailed step-by-step guide, a circuit layout and a bill of materials (including parts by trusted members of this forum).

Complete kit includes:
  • 1 x Microphone Body - with XLR connector
  • 1 x Shock Mount - with thread adapter
  • 1 x K87-style Capsule (Heiserman HK87)
  • 1 x BV13-style Transformer (AMI T13)
  • 3 x PCBs (Vintage Microphone PCB Kit D-87M)
  • 3 x Toggle Switches
  • All other semiconductors and passive components
